Many accidents are caused by
poorly maintained power tools.
6. Keep cutting tools sharp and clean.
Properly maintained cutting tools with
sharp cutting edges are less likely to
bind and are easier to control.
7. Use the power tool, accessories
and tool bits etc. in accordance
with these instructions, taking into
account the working conditions and
the work to be performed.
Use of
the power tool for operations different
from those intended could result in a
hazardous situation.
SERVICE
1. Have your power tools serviced by
a qualified repair person using only
identical replacement parts.
This will
ensure that safety of the power tool is
maintained.
2.
Never to replace the non-metallic
cutting means with metallic cutting
means.
ELECTRICALLY POWERED GRASS
TRIMMER SAFETY WARNINGS
IMPORTANT
READ CAREFULLY BEFORE USE
KEEP FOR FUTURE REFERENCE
TRAINING
1. Read the instructions carefully. Be
familiar with the controls and the
proper use of the product.
2. Never allow people unfamiliar with
these instructions or children to use
the product. Local regulations can
restrict the age of the operator.
3. Keep in mind that the operator or
user is responsible for accidents or
hazards occurring to other people or
their property.
PREPARATION
1. Never operate the product while
people, especially children, or pets
are nearby.
2. Wear eye protection and stout shoes
at all times while operating the
product.
OPERATION
1. Use the product only in daylight or
good artificial light.
2. Never operate the product with
damaged guards or shields or
without guards or shields in place.
3. Keep hands and feet away from
the cutting device at all times and
especially when switching on the
motor.
4. Before using the product and after
any impact, check for signs of wear
or damage and repair as necessary.
5. Always disconnect the product from
the power supply (i.e. remove the
plug from the power supply or the
battery pack)
– whenever leaving the product
unattended;
– before clearing a blockage;
– before checking, cleaning or
working on the product
– after striking a foreign object;
– whenever the product starts
vibrating abnormally.
6. Take care against injury to feet and
hands from the cutting device.
7. Always ensure that the air vents are
kept clear of debris.
8. Take care against injury from any
device fitted for trimming the
filament line length, if applicable.
After extending new cutter line
always return the product to its
normal operating position before
switching on.
9. Never fit metal cutting elements.
10. Never use replacement parts
or accessories not provided or
recommended by the manufacturer.
